What you’ll do: This internship is intended for a student pursuing a bachelor's degree in Mechanical Engineering, Industrial Engineering, Aerospace Engineering, or a related technical discipline. The intern will work on a defined project focused on advancing the digitization of dynamic seal flatness inspection using AI/Machine Learning algorithms at the East Providence facility. This role provides hands‑on experience with real manufacturing data, advanced inspection tools, and applied automation opportunities that directly impact product quality and operational efficiency. Improve and optimize the existing digitized dynamic seal flatness inspection process, including working with machine vision outputs and ML model performance. Understand, troubleshoot, and enhance the current Python‑based seal flatness inspection tool, including modifying scripts, analyzing image outputs, and implementing algorithm improvements. Explore, develop, and validate AI/ML approaches to automatically identify seal flatness characteristics and improve inspection accuracy. Collaborate with Quality, Engineering, Operations, and Manufacturing teams to gather data, clarify requirements, and validate outputs. Support Quality Engineers in continuous improvement and digitization projects linked to inspection, measurement, and data automation. Participate in customer/supplier discussions as assigned, ensuring that data collection and inspection enhancements support product performance needs. Prepare and deliver a final presentation summarizing project objectives, methodology, results, and recommendations to the Site Leadership Team.
